Prince Ibeh, a 6'10" 2012 prospect from Garland, Texas that has been on Bradley's recruiting radar has now "blown up" into a high-major national recruit. He is averaging 8 blocks a game, in addition to putting up great offensive numbers.
http://rivals.yahoo.com/chicagosports/basketball/recruiting/player-Prince-Ibeh-107267

In the latest Rivals article he mentions that he is considering offers from Texas, Oklahoma, Baylor, Marquette, Texas A&M, Texas Tech, among others.
